The length of time do I have to file a mesothelioma lawsuit?
The statute of restrictions varies by state, usually ranging from one to 3 years from the date of diagnosis or death. It is vital to consult with an attorney to comprehend specific amount of time applicable to your circumstance.
2. Can I submit a lawsuit if I was exposed to asbestos however have not been diagnosed with mesothelioma yet?
Yes, you can file a lawsuit if you have actually been detected with an asbestos-related condition, even if it is not mesothelioma. Some suits can be filed based upon the threat of future damage.
3. What if the company responsible for my direct exposure has declared bankruptcy?
Numerous companies that have faced asbestos claims have set up trust funds to compensate victims. These funds might allow you to receive payment without the need for a lengthy lawsuit.
4. For how long does a mesothelioma lawsuit take?
The period of a Mesothelioma Compensation lawsuit can differ considerably, varying from a number of months to a few years. Elements affecting this timeline include the complexity of the case, the requirement for discovery, and whether a trial is necessary.
